Divi

Img

Divi is more than a theme and is pegged to be one of the most powerful website building platforms. Elegant Themes, the theme shop that carries it, calls Divi a superior visual editor that can be enjoyed by design professionals as well as newcomers.

Installation is a breeze and opens the door to unlimited customisation features, all working with superior functionality. What excites even the most seasoned builders about Divi is its drag and drop feature that makes it easy to build the website of your dreams.

With Divi, you have the authority to change everything and customise the layout whichever way you prefer it. The pre-set layouts enable users to upload and release content in less than an hour.

Notable Features

  • Has over 100 full website packs and over 800 pre-made FREE website layouts
  • CSS Control that developers can seamlessly combine with their custom CSS
  • Intuitive visual, design controls that allow one to change website elements like colours, typefaces, and media
  • WooCommerce integration that is helpful to anyone who wishes to build an online shop

OceanWP

Img

Next on the list is OceanWP. OceanWP works perfectly well with popular WordPress page builders. It is fully responsive and works well with any type of device where it is viewed. OceanWP offers an array of features that is made better with multiple layout choices to help anyone build a custom website, which makes it one of the best free flexible WordPress themes in the market.

OceanWP is perfect for creating a variety of websites, from blogs to business websites. It has a seamless WooCommerce integration for anyone looking to build an online shop.

Speaking of features, OceanWP has some of the best free extensions that offer builders with control over their websites. Not only that, but OceanWP is also created with SEO in mind, so you’re sure that the content you publish is SEO-ready.

Notable Features

  • Has over 2M downloads and called the fastest growing theme for WordPress
  • RTL-ready and can be translated to your own language
  • Has outstanding, real-time support for issues that may arise
  • Highly multipurpose and flexible

Avada

Img

Next up, we have the number 1 selling premium WordPress theme on the ThemeForest marketplace—Avada! Built to easily jumpstart website building, Avada has 41+ pre-made fully-featured websites that help users from any level create their dream websites.

Avada has Fusion Page Options, allowing one to customise individual pages or posts that uniquely stand out from the rest of your website. With Avada, you can create your website without any coding knowledge.

Notable Features

  • Dynamic content and options system
  • Fully customisable with numerous design elements
  • Top-notch, real-time customer support
  • Free, regular updates filled with new features

Sydney

Img

Sydney is a multi-purpose theme and one of the most popular WordPress themes in the WordPress.org repository. Like most themes in this list, Sydney offers free and premium versions, with the latter expanding on the capabilities of the existing features of the former. This theme is proving to be highly customisable and lets its users utilise widgets and pre-made templates.

This theme targets freelancers and businesses and gives its users a load of design options with Customizer and has undeterred access to all Google Fonts, colours, layouts, logos, and much more.

With everyone jumping on the Ecommerce bandwagon, it’s important to choose a theme that is ready to accommodate that. Thankfully, Sydney is WooCommerce integration-ready, the best fit for anyone looking to expand their operations online.

Notable Features

  • Customisable header with parallax background option
  • Rooted on WordPress coding best practices
  • Cross-browser compatible and translation ready
  • Has a variety of custom widgets like contact widgets, timeline, latest news, etc.

Astra

Img

The power of Astra comes in the fact that it’s fast and lightweight. It lets users build their website the way they want to. It's a multi-purpose theme that comes with a set of demos so builders can easily launch a prebuilt site in under an hour. Demo importation is a breeze; after this, users can start customising the website's look, so it fits their preferences and business needs.

In terms of its most endearing qualities, experts admire Astra for its lightweight, elegant, and stylish website designs. It's a lightning-fast theme that is built-in with powerful SEO. Additionally, it can be integrated into some of the most popular page builders in the market, specifically Beaver Builder and Elementor.

Notable Features

  • With easy, simple customisation options and does not require any coding
  • Boasts super-fast, unmatched performance
  • Allows users to turn off page title and sidebar
  • Has pixel perfect ready website demos for starter sites

When choosing WordPress themes, be sure to go with one that is highly scalable, responsive, and SEO-ready.

When choosing WordPress themes, there is a lot at stake. For one, there’s the issue of responsiveness. No matter how beautifully designed a website is, if it doesn’t load properly or give your end-users what they need in the shortest amount of time, then it’s useless. Likewise, a good WordPress theme must consider the latest SEO trends to help websites rank properly. Finally, there’s one of the biggest considerations of all—Ecommerce integration.

A great WordPress theme must accommodate the best Ecommerce platforms in the market today to maximise sales for a brand.
